# Build Provenance — Twigreaper Cleanup Bot

Twigreaper, our stale-branch cleanup bot, is built from the protected mainline only. Each deploy is traceable to a signed pipeline run; no manual artifacts are accepted. If the bot misbehaves on-call, first confirm the running version matches the last attested build before rolling back. The trace token identifying the currently deployed build appears below.

session token of kahag-bawip = htk6_729d08

Quick heads-up on Pinwheel UI versioning: we cut a minor release every sprint, and anything touching component props needs a changeset file in the PR. No changeset, no merge — the bot will nag you. Majors are rare and go through the design council first. The full policy, with examples of what counts as breaking, lives on the internal page below.

wiki page, bahip-yahip: https://grafana.qirvanlabs.corp/browse/display/projects/cc3a1b9dbfc9

Hey — handing off the cold-start work on the Brimjet handlers. Short version: pre-warming helps the checkout path but not the report generators, and bumping memory past 512 made things worse. I left flame graphs and a tuning diary for whoever picks this up next. Everything's collected on the internal page below:

runbook for kawip-tafog: https://argocd.nelvrohq.internal/build